反向散射通信(Backscatter Communication,BSC)是指反向散射通信设备利用其它设备或者环境中的射频信号进行信号调制来传输自己信息,是一种比较典型的低功耗物联设备。反向散射通信发送端的基本构成模块及主要功能包括:
-天线单元:用于接收射频信号、控制命令,同时用于发送调制的反向散射信号。
-能量采集模块或供能模块:该模块用于反向散射通信设备进行射频能量采集,或者其它能量采集,包括但不限于太阳能、动能、机械能、热能等。另外除了包括能量采集模块,也可能包括电池供能模块,此时反向散射通信设备为半无源设备。能量采集模块或供能模块给设备中的其它所有模块进行供电。
-微控制器:包括控制基带信号处理、储能或数据调度状态、开关切换、系统同步等。
-信号接收模块:用于解调反向散射通信接收端或是其它网络节点发送的控制命令或数据等。
-编码和调制模块:在控制器的控制下进行信道编码和信号调制,并通过选择开关在控制器的控制下通过选择不同的负载阻抗来实现调制。
-存储器或传感模块:用于存储设备的标识(Identity,ID)信息、位置信息或是传感数据等。
除了上述典型的构成模块之外,未来的反向散射通信发送端还可以集成隧道二极管放大器模块、低噪声放大器模块等,用于提升发送端的接收灵敏度和发送功率。
可选地,反向散射通信接收端的基本构成模块及主要功能包括:
-天线单元:用于接收调制的反向散射信号。
-反向散射信号检波模块:用于对反向散射通信发送端发送的反向散射信号进行检波,包括但不限于ASK检波、PSK检波、FSK检波或QAM检波等。
-解调和解码模块:对检波出的信号进行解调制和解码,以恢复出原始信息流。
反向散射通信设备通过调节其内部阻抗来控制调制电路的反射系数Γ,从而改变入射信号的幅度、频率、相位等,实现信号的调制。反射系数Γ可以表征为:
其中,Z0为天线特性阻抗;Z1是负载阻抗;j表示复数,θT表示相位。假设入射信号表示为Sin(t),则输出信号为因此,通过合理的控制反射系数可实现对应的幅度调制、频率调制或相位调制。基于此,反向散射通信设备,可以是传统射频识别标识(Radio Frequency Identification,RFID)中的标签(Tag),也可以是无源或半无源物联网(Passive/Semi-passive Internet of Things,IoT)设备。这里,反向散射通信设备可统称为BSC设备。
可选地,基于反向散射的通信架构至少可以包括以下几种模式:
(1)拓扑结构(Topology)1:如图1A所示,Topology 1中的基站既是射频源或者发送设备也是接收设备,因此Topology1是单基地反向散射通信系统(Monostatic Backscatter Communication System,MBCS)架构。传统的RFID系统就是典型的MBCS,其中包含环境供能的物联网设备(Ambient IoT Device)和读写器(Reader),其中,物联网设备可以是Tag,读写器可以是基站,且Tag与Reader直接通信,Reader可能具有频分双工(Frequency Division Duplexing,FDD)架构的功能模块。在Topology 1中,控制信令的发送设备和反向散射信号的接收设备是同一个设备,而射频(Radio Frequency,RF)载波源的发送设备可以与前述设备是同一设备,也可以是独立的设备。
(2)拓扑结构Topology 2:如图1B所示,在Topology 2中,Ambient IoT Device(比如Tag)接收中间节点发送的控制信令和载波信号,所述控制信令可以是网络设备(比如基站(gNB))通过中间节点进行指示的,所述中间节点可以为用户设备(User Equipment,UE)、中继器(repeater)、集成接入回程(Integrated Access Backhaul,IAB)节点等。中间节点还可以作为中继将IoT数据转发给gNB。
(3)拓扑结构Topology 3:Topology 3涉及双基地反向散射通信系统(Bistatic Backscatter Communications System,BBCS),其中的射频源、BSC发送设备和BSC接收设备是分开的;在Topology 3中,Ambient IoT Device(比如Tag)向基站发送IoT数据/上行信令,并接收辅助节点发送的数据/信令,如图1C所示;或者,Ambient IoT Device(比如Tag)向辅助节点发送IoT数据/上行信令,并接收基站发送的数据/信令,如图1D所示;基站与辅助节点通过Uu口通信,辅助节点可以为UE、repeater、IAB等。
(4)拓扑结构Topology 4:如图1E所示,在Topology 4中,UE作为Reader与Tag进行通信。此架构也属于单基地反向散射通信架构,区别在于Reader是UE,而非基站。
由于反向散射通信设备具有成本低、功耗低、体积小的特点,因此可以广泛应用于货物盘点和追踪、个人物品寻找、停车场车辆定位、商场的商铺定位和博物馆站台定位等。支持反向散射通信定位所需的测量参数可以包括但不限于参考信号强度(Received Signal Strength,RSS)、接收信号强度指示(Received Signal Strength Indication,RSSI)、波达方向(Direction Of Arrival,DOA)、到达角(Angle of Arrival,AOA)、出发角(Angle of Departure,AOD)相位信息、到达时间(Time Of Arrival,TOA)或往返时间(Round-Trip Time,RTT)、到达时间差(Time Difference Of Arrival,TDOA)、载波相位差(Phase Difference of Arrival,PDOA)等。其中,DOA与AOA是同一个角,二者概念相同,不失一般性,下面都是以DOA进行说明。

所述惯性测量单元(Inertial Measurement Unit,IMU)具体为一个传感器的集合,可以用于精确测量和检测设备的加速度、角速度和方向等关键信息。比如,惯性测量单元IMU可以包含三个单轴的加速度计、单个单轴的陀螺仪以及磁力器等;其中,加速度计用于检测相应设备在载体坐标系统独立三轴的加速度信号,而陀螺仪用于检测相应设备相对于导航坐标系的角速度信号,测量物体在三维空间中的角速度和加速度,并经过误差补偿和惯性导航解算,输出相应设备相对于初始位置的坐标变化量、速度等信息。

由于第一设备接收到的第二信号中,信号相位既受到频率偏移的影响,也受到第一设备运动轨迹对应的坐标(x[m],y[m])影响,因此在估计DOA的过程中需要先消除频率偏移对DOA估计的影响,存在两种可能的解决方案。
方案1:先估计频率偏移并补偿该频率偏移后,估计DOA。
本方案1中,第一设备在执行第一轨迹运动之前,先静止一段时间,比如静止时间可以是K(K≥1)个信号周期。由于此时第一设备处于静止状态,因此引起第一设备所接收的第二信号的相位变化的因素就只有频率偏移,因此第一设备可以容易估计出频率偏移f0。之后,第一设备按第一轨迹运动,并对接收到的第二信号进行频率偏移补偿:
在获得频率偏移补偿后的信号之后,可以基于Beamforming算法、MUSIC算法、ESPRIT算法、酉ESPRIT算法等估计DOA角度。
下面仅以MUSIC算法为例进行说明,但本申请不以此为限。
在频率偏移补偿之后的第二信号可以写成M个周期信号的堆叠列向量形式,比如表示为:
其中,a1(θ)表示导向矢量,表示为:
p[n]在所有的虚拟天线阵列中都是常数,表示为:
是维度为M×1的信号噪声矢量,且其协方差矩阵为 可表示为:
更进一步的,定义频率偏移补偿之后的第二信号的协方差矩阵为其维度为M×M,表示为:
其中,表示信号的期望,(·)*表示信号的共轭。同时,定义表示由矩阵最小的(M-K)个特征值所对应的特征向量矩阵,其维度为M×(M-K)。因此,可以构建MUSIC谱为:
通过搜索最大谱峰值,可以估计得到DOA角度θ:
上述方案1的好处是计算DOA角度较为简单,但需要保证第一设备在执行第一运动轨迹之前要静止一段时间,且保证频率偏移在静止阶段和第一运动轨迹阶段保持不变。

本实施例四中方案的好处在于双天线的可测量量增多,因此可以获得更加精确的DOA估计值。更进一步得,基于双天线来估计DOA对于任意频率偏移模型以及运动轨迹等都适用,因此适用的范围比单天线更广。
